In the early 70s, I was a toddler growing up on the records my mom would play in the house. One of her favorites to play for me was "Free to Be...You and Me," with a spirited and hopeful title track and plenty of funny and touching skits and songs that helped me understand that boys didn't have to be just one way and girls didn't have to just be another way, that all children and grown-ups were complete human beings who can feel what we feel and be who we really are inside. So, when a songwriting session suddenly triggered a powerful memory of this song for me, I wanted to throw every bit of passion and energy into this new recording. I found a great vocal counterpoint in the golden voice of children's music mainstay Suzi Shelton, who really delivered on this duet.
